I want to put some rubber gaiters on the forks of my M 2 to protect the tubes and fork seals from road grit, etc.

All my old Triumphs have them but modern bikes seem to do without.

Does anyone know where I can find a set of appropriately sized black accordian-type gaiters?

go to your local dealer and look at the 2005 sportster nightster gaiters. That bike is lowered so i think the gaiters may be too short. If not then you can get gaiters in all sorts of colors and designs from your local bike shop. aftermarket suppliers like Power Twins,Drag Specialties have gaiters in the catalog. Your local dirt bike shop can help you out too with the proper length and fitment...

I got the Nightster gaiters, they are nominally 2mm narrower at the top. And the bottom won't exactly fit the dust seal on the bottom. They were about $24 each. Haven't tried to put them on yet, I was waiting til I figured out my preload on the new fork springs.
